Having a dedicated travel toiletry bag brings a range of benefits that go beyond simply keeping things tidy:
Organization: Toiletry bags come with compartments and pockets that help you separate items like shampoo, toothpaste, razors, and skincare products. This saves you time rummaging through your suitcase when you need something.
Spill Prevention: A waterproof or water-resistant toiletry bag can contain leaks from liquids like shampoo, lotion, or perfume, protecting your clothes and other belongings from spills.
Portability: Travel toiletry bags are designed to be compact yet spacious enough to fit all your essentials. Many also feature a convenient handle or hanging hook, making them perfect for any bathroom setup.
Easy Access: With everything neatly organized in one place, you can quickly access what you need, whether you’re in a cramped airplane bathroom or a hotel.
To find the perfect toiletry bag, here are the features you should consider:
Size: The size of your toiletry bag depends on how much you typically pack. For short trips, a smaller, compact bag will suffice, while longer vacations may require something larger with more compartments.
Material: Look for durable, water-resistant materials like nylon, polyester, or waterproof PU leather. These materials help protect the bag from spills and are easy to clean if any product leaks occur.
Compartments and Pockets: A well-designed bag will offer multiple compartments to help you organize different types of products. Mesh pockets, elastic straps for bottles, and zippered sections for small items are all useful for keeping your toiletries neat.
Waterproof Lining: A waterproof lining is essential to contain spills and protect your bag from leaks, especially if you’re carrying liquids like shampoo, conditioner, or body wash.
Hanging Hook: A hanging toiletry bag with a built-in hook allows you to hang the bag on bathroom doors, towel racks, or shower rods, which is ideal when counter space is limited.
TSA-Approved: If you’re flying, consider a toiletry bag that comes with a clear, TSA-compliant section for liquids. This will save you time at security checkpoints, as you won’t have to repack your liquids.
Portability: Choose a bag that’s easy to carry, with handles, grab loops, or the ability to pack flat inside your suitcase. Portability is key when you’re on the go.
There’s no one-size-fits-all when it comes to travel toiletry bags. Depending on your travel style and personal preferences, here are some popular types to consider:
Dopp Kit
Best For: Men or minimalists who prefer a compact bag with water-resistant lining for easy wipe down
Description: The classic dopp kit is usually rectangular, with a single large compartment. It’s a simple and durable option that holds essential toiletries without too many bells and whistles.
Why You’ll Love It: Great for those who only need the basics, like deodorant, toothpaste, and a razor.
2. Hanging Toiletry Bag
Best For: Frequent travellers who want easy access and organization.
Description: These bags feature multiple compartments and a built-in hook for hanging. When hung, the bag opens up like a vertical organizer, giving you easy access to everything inside.
Why You’ll Love It: Perfect for hotels or shared spaces where counter space is limited. It keeps everything visible and organized.
3. Clear TSA-Approved Toiletry Bag
Best For: Air travellers who want a hassle-free airport experience.
Description: A transparent toiletry bag that complies with TSA regulations for carrying liquids on planes.
Why You’ll Love It: It speeds up airport security checks and ensures you can carry your essentials in your carry-on.
4. Flat Toiletry Bag
Best For: Minimalists or those who want to save space in their luggage.
Description: A slim, flat toiletry bag that folds down when not in use. It’s compact and easy to slip into tight spaces in your luggage.
Why You’ll Love It: Great for light packers or those with limited luggage space.
5. Luxury Toiletry Bag
Best For: Travelers who want a touch of style and premium quality.
Description: Made from high-end materials like leather, these bags offer both function and style, with well-crafted compartments and a polished appearance.
Why You’ll Love It: Ideal for business travelers or anyone who wants their travel accessories to match their sense of style.

To make the most of your toiletry bag, follow these packing tips:
Use Travel-Sized Bottles: Transfer liquids like shampoo, conditioner, and body wash into smaller, travel-sized bottles to save space.
Keep Liquids Separated: Store liquid products in a separate waterproof compartment or zip-lock bag to prevent spills from ruining other toiletries.
Pack Only Essentials: Don’t overpack – only bring the essentials, and avoid carrying full-size products.
Protect Fragile Items: Place breakable items like perfume bottles in the center of your bag, surrounded by softer items to cushion them.
Carry Multi-Use Products: Opt for multi-use products like a shampoo and conditioner combo or an all-in-one body wash to minimize packing.
